Transaction 65174ae4ffcc48c66f13c8d11475625607e00cf039c353f5a11c5472055a1521

3 Input
2 Outputs
  • 65174ae4ffcc48c66f13c8d11475625607e00cf039c353f5a11c5472055a1521:0
  • value  998140
    address  3PsLx7wWyvsMJhnJqHQJFQbXUkjE8adXmL
  • 65174ae4ffcc48c66f13c8d11475625607e00cf039c353f5a11c5472055a1521:1
  • value  261360
    address  3DeNrEzKoUdDa6m3FJvp4jPBk1JrUfuUHz